COME and join the Tyne Tees Centre at the Appleby Lecture Theatre in Durham University to hear the amazing story of how a new steam locomotive was built in Darlington.

In 1990 a group of people came together to share an extraordinary ambition – to construct a brand new Peppercorn A1 Pacific. After nineteen years of incredible effort that locomotive, Number 60163 “Tornado”, moved under its own power for the first time in 2008. Tornado is now fulfilling the dream, hauling specials on the mainline and giving joy to thousands of passengers and line-side spectators who want to witness the legend in action.

You can hear the story of one of our country’s greatest achievements and ask questions of the people who passionately believe in British design. This fascinating presentation will be given by David Elliott, Director of Engineering at the A1 Steam Locomotive Trust. Tickets are £10.00 per person and light refreshments can be purchased during the interval.
